Why Mount Height Matters

One of the biggest changes in modern carbine setup philosophy has been the growing importance of optic height.

Traditional lower-third and absolute co-witness heights were developed during an era when shooters maintained a more aggressive forward-leaning stance and spent less time wearing modern equipment such as helmets, ear protection, communications gear, and night vision devices.

Today’s shooters often benefit from a more upright head position. A taller optic mount can improve comfort, reduce neck strain, enhance situational awareness, and make target transitions faster.

That doesn’t mean every rifle needs the tallest mount available. Different applications call for different solutions.

Built for Hard Use

Every Reptilia DOT Mount is machined from billet 7075-T6 aluminum and finished with a MIL-STD Type III hardcoat anodize.

Unlike cast or lower-strength alternatives, 7075-T6 aluminum provides exceptional strength-to-weight ratio while maintaining the durability required for professional use.

The spring-loaded nitrided steel clamp system simplifies installation while providing a secure interface with any MIL-STD 1913 Picatinny rail. The hardware sits flush with the body of the mount, creating a snag-resistant profile that complements modern rifle setups.

Choosing the Right Height

Low Mount

The Low DOT Mount is designed for applications where maintaining a low optic position is critical.

It is particularly well suited for subguns, AK platforms with railed gas tubes, and firearms where co-witnessing with iron sights is desired. By keeping the optic as close to the bore as possible, the Low Mount preserves the handling characteristics and sight picture many shooters prefer on compact platforms.

Lower 1/3 Co-Witness

The Lower 1/3 Co-Witness height remains one of the most popular options for general-purpose carbines.

This height places the optic slightly above traditional absolute co-witness mounts, providing a cleaner sight picture while still allowing backup iron sights to remain visible in the lower portion of the optic window.

For shooters looking for a versatile solution that works across a broad range of applications, Lower 1/3 remains a proven choice.

1.93″ Height

Originally popularized within the professional user community, the 1.93-inch optic height has become one of the most requested configurations in the industry.

The elevated optic position promotes a more natural head posture while improving compatibility with helmets, hearing protection, and other equipment. Many shooters find that a taller mount allows faster target acquisition and greater comfort during extended training sessions.

For modern carbines and defensive rifles, the 1.93-inch DOT Mount continues to be a favorite.

Why We Don’t Currently Offer a 2.26″ DOT Mount

One of the most common questions we receive is whether Reptilia will offer a 2.26″ DOT Mount. The short answer is: maybe. The longer answer is that mount height should be driven by a specific requirement, not simply because taller exists and YouTube influencers say its cool.

While taller optic heights can provide significant advantages for shooters running night vision, helmets, communications equipment, or pro masks, there is a point where the tradeoffs begin to outweigh the benefits for many users. As optic height increases, maintaining a stable position during traditional prone shooting can become more challenging, and mechanical offset at close distances becomes more pronounced. For shooters who spend most of their time on flat ranges, in conventional shooting positions, or without night vision equipment, the practical advantages of additional height often become less clear.

Our current DOT Mount lineup reflects what we believe offers the best balance of performance, versatility, and usability across the broadest range of real world applications. Could a 2.26″ mount make sense for certain users? For sure. For those who spend significant time passively aiming under night vision, it can be a valuable tool. But for the average shooter, taller isn’t automatically better, it simply serves a different purpose.
